WebThis calcium signaling in the cells causes polar transport of the plant hormone IAA to the bottom of the cell. In roots, a high concentration of IAA inhibits cell elongation. The effect slows growth on the lower side of the root, while cells develop normally on the upper side. WebAuxins function primarily in stem elongation by promoting cell growth. Indole-3-acetic acid (IAA) is the major naturally occurring auxin and one of the major growth factors in plants. They were the first group of plant growth hormones discovered. Auxins serve dual roles in plants depending on where they are produced.

WebLet us make an in-depth study of the mechanism of auxin action in plants. Auxin (IAA) causes wide range of physiological effects in plants. Some of these effects such as cell elongation in shoot occur in minutes in response to auxin while others such as abscission occur in days in response to auxin treatment. WebCell Elongation: Auxin promotes elongation in shoots and coleoptiles. Plasticity of the cell wall is increased by acidification Cell Division and Differentiation: Auxin promotes healing. It helps in cell differentiation and regeneration of vascular tissues (phloem, xylem)

This uncharged molecule can then pass through the plasma membrane … newnes path putneyWebMay 4, 2024 · In roots, a high concentration of indoleacetic acid (IAA) inhibits cell elongation. The effect slows growth on the lower side of the root, while cells develop normally on the upper side.
